Product Overview

RF coaxial adapters are essential components that ensure proper interface conversion between connectors of the same or different series. They primarily serve as bridge connections, enabling seamless signal transmission across diverse RF systems.

Application Scope:
Widely used in system conversion and interconnection, especially in test instruments, RF modules, and coaxial test cables.

Important Technical Parameter

 

 

Electrical property

 

Temperature range -55~+125℃

 

Characteristic impedance

 

50Ω Frequency range DC-6GHz

 

Dielectric withstanding voltage

 

750V VSWR ≤1.3

 

Insulation resistance

 

≥1000MΩ Insertion loss

≤0.06√F(GHz)dB

 

Contact resistance

 

Center conductor ≤5.0mΩ Mechanical property
Outer conductor ≤2.5mΩ Durability 500times

 

Materials and Surface Treatment

 

Center conductor

 

Berylliun bronze,gold plating Insulating medium PTFE

 

Outer conductor

 

Brass,gold plating / /
